The Implementation of Prolog (eBook)

eBook Download: PDF
2014
314 Seiten
Princeton University Press (Verlag)
978-1-4008-6344-0 (ISBN)

Lese- und Medienproben

The Implementation of Prolog - Patrice Boizumault
Systemvoraussetzungen
72,99 inkl. MwSt
  • Download sofort lieferbar
  • Zahlungsarten anzeigen
A semantically well-defined programming language widely used in artificial intelligence, Prolog has greatly influenced other programming languages since its introduction in the late 1970s. A user may find Prolog deceptively easy, however, and there are a number of different implementations. In this book Patrice Boizumault draws from his extensive experience in Prolog implementation to describe for students of all levels the concepts, difficulties, and design limits of a Prolog system.Boizumault introduces the specific problems posed by the implementation of Prolog, studies and compares different solutions--notably those of the schools of Marseilles and Edinburgh--and concludes with three examples of implementation. Major points of interest include identifying the important differences in implementing unification and resolution; presenting three features of Prolog II--infinite trees, dif, and freeze--that introduce constraints; thoroughly describing Warren's Abstract Machine (WAM); and detailing a Lisp imple-mentation of Prolog.Originally published in 1993.The Princeton Legacy Library uses the latest print-on-demand technology to again make available previously out-of-print books from the distinguished backlist of Princeton University Press. These editions preserve the original texts of these important books while presenting them in durable paperback and hardcover editions. The goal of the Princeton Legacy Library is to vastly increase access to the rich scholarly heritage found in the thousands of books published by Princeton University Press since its founding in 1905.
Erscheint lt. Verlag 14.7.2014
Reihe/Serie Princeton Legacy Library
Princeton Legacy Library
Princeton Series in Computer Science
Princeton Series in Computer Science
Übersetzer Jamal Fattouh, Ara M. Djamboulian
Verlagsort Princeton
Sprache englisch
Themenwelt Mathematik / Informatik Mathematik
Technik
Schlagworte Access IS • Addition • algorithm • Analogy • Annotation • APL (programming language) • Append • arity • ASCII • Backtracking • Base address • Big O notation • Calculation • Compiler • Computation • Conjunctive normal form • copying • deed • De facto Standard • Defun • depth-first search • detection • diagram • Direct binding • entry point • Expert System • Expression (computer science) • Flowchart • Global variable • Goto • Heap (data structure) • Horn clause • implementation • Indirection • inference • information access • INI file • Initial Condition • Input/Output • Instance (computer science) • Instruction set • Integrated Development Environment • Interpreter (computing) • knowledge base • Lisp (programming language) • Literal (computer programming) • Local variable • Logical disjunction • Logic Programming • Lookup Table • Memory address • Memory Management • Memory management (operating systems) • Microcode • Notation • object-oriented programming • operating system • PAQ • Parameter (computer programming) • parsing • Patch (computing) • Precedent • Preprocessor • Processing (programming language) • Programmer • Programming language • PROLOG • Qsort • Recursion (computer science) • Reinforcement • Requirement • result • Reusability • Search tree • Semantics • S-expression • SICStus Prolog • Software • stack overflow • String (computer science) • structured programming • Subroutine • Subset • Synchronization (computer science) • SYS (command) • Temporary variable • Terminology • Test-Driven Development • theory • Trade-off • Transmit (FTP client) • Tree (data structure) • Trigger strategy • Type conversion • Unification (computer science) • unique key • Variable (computer science) • Warren Abstract Machine • Word (computer architecture) • Workstation
ISBN-10 1-4008-6344-9 / 1400863449
ISBN-13 978-1-4008-6344-0 / 9781400863440
Haben Sie eine Frage zum Produkt?
PDFPDF (Adobe DRM)

Kopierschutz: Adobe-DRM
Adobe-DRM ist ein Kopierschutz, der das eBook vor Mißbrauch schützen soll. Dabei wird das eBook bereits beim Download auf Ihre persönliche Adobe-ID autorisiert. Lesen können Sie das eBook dann nur auf den Geräten, welche ebenfalls auf Ihre Adobe-ID registriert sind.
Details zum Adobe-DRM

Dateiformat: PDF (Portable Document Format)
Mit einem festen Seiten­layout eignet sich die PDF besonders für Fach­bücher mit Spalten, Tabellen und Abbild­ungen. Eine PDF kann auf fast allen Geräten ange­zeigt werden, ist aber für kleine Displays (Smart­phone, eReader) nur einge­schränkt geeignet.

Systemvoraussetzungen:
PC/Mac: Mit einem PC oder Mac können Sie dieses eBook lesen. Sie benötigen eine Adobe-ID und die Software Adobe Digital Editions (kostenlos). Von der Benutzung der OverDrive Media Console raten wir Ihnen ab. Erfahrungsgemäß treten hier gehäuft Probleme mit dem Adobe DRM auf.
eReader: Dieses eBook kann mit (fast) allen eBook-Readern gelesen werden. Mit dem amazon-Kindle ist es aber nicht kompatibel.
Smartphone/Tablet: Egal ob Apple oder Android, dieses eBook können Sie lesen. Sie benötigen eine Adobe-ID sowie eine kostenlose App.
Geräteliste und zusätzliche Hinweise

Buying eBooks from abroad
For tax law reasons we can sell eBooks just within Germany and Switzerland. Regrettably we cannot fulfill eBook-orders from other countries.

Mehr entdecken
aus dem Bereich
Ein Übungsbuch für Fachhochschulen

von Michael Knorrenschild

eBook Download (2023)
Carl Hanser Verlag GmbH & Co. KG
16,99
Grundlagen - Methoden - Anwendungen

von André Krischke; Helge Röpcke

eBook Download (2024)
Carl Hanser Verlag GmbH & Co. KG
34,99